The Ultimate Guide to Property Investment in the UK
The UK property market remains one of the most attractive investment landscapes, offering diverse opportunities for investors seeking stable returns and long-term growth. Whether considering direct ownership or alternative investment vehicles, understanding market trends, risk management, and financial planning is essential for maximising returns.

Understanding the UK Property Market
Regional Investment Hotspots
The UK property market offers diverse investment potential, with regions such as Manchester, Leeds, and Birmingham delivering strong rental yields and growth. London remains a premium location for capital appreciation, albeit with higher entry costs. Emerging areas, including Newcastle and Sheffield, provide attractive affordability alongside promising returns.
Market Trends and Influencing Factors
Economic shifts, interest rates, and housing supply fluctuations significantly impact property investment strategies. Investors must monitor trends in demand, government policies, and regional infrastructure developments to optimise their portfolios effectively.
Investment Vehicles and Strategies
Traditional Property Investment
Buy-to-let remains a cornerstone of property investment, allowing investors to generate rental income while benefiting from long-term appreciation. However, this method requires substantial upfront capital and active property management.
Alternative Investment Options
Secured property loan notes present an attractive, hands-off investment opportunity, offering fixed annual returns, typically around 10%. These structured financial products allow investors to access property-backed investments with lower capital requirements, providing a more flexible approach than traditional ownership.
Real Estate Investment Trusts (REITs)
REITs offer exposure to the property market without direct ownership responsibilities. They provide liquidity, dividend yields, and diversification, making them a suitable option for investors seeking a more passive approach.

Tax Considerations in Property Investment
Tax efficiency plays a crucial role in maximising returns. Key tax considerations include:
- Stamp Duty Land Tax (SDLT): Applied to direct property purchases.
- Income Tax: Payable on rental income from buy-to-let properties.
- Capital Gains Tax (CGT): Applies upon property sale.
- Inheritance Tax Planning: Investment vehicles such as REITs and secured loan notes may offer tax benefits compared to direct ownership.
Entry Strategies for New Investors
Capital Requirements
Investment opportunities vary widely:
- Secured loan notes start from as little as £2,000, providing an accessible entry point.
- Traditional buy-to-let investments require at least £25,000-£50,000 for deposits and fees.
- REITs offer flexible investments with minimum contributions as low as £500.
